400-638-8808
|
微信公眾號





穩(wěn)定可靠 永不間斷

海外收發(fā) 暢通無阻

協(xié)同辦公 資源管理

超大郵件 超級功能

智能反垃圾郵件技術(shù)
易管理 免維護(hù)

很多人第一次接觸 Hermes Agent,最大的感受不是“不會用”,而是“信息太多、教程太雜、不同版本說法還不太一樣”。有的人剛安裝就卡在命令找不到,有的人模型 Key 明明填了卻連不上,還有的人把微信接入、網(wǎng)頁面板、消息網(wǎng)關(guān)混為一談,結(jié)果越折騰越亂。
這篇內(nèi)容不講復(fù)雜原理,只解決一個問題:新手第一次用 Hermes Agent,最容易在哪些地方翻車,以及怎么快速排查。看完之后,你至少能避開安裝、模型配置、Dashboard、微信接入和云端部署里最常見的坑。
一、為什么我明明安裝成功了,輸入 hermes 卻提示命令不存在?
這是 Hermes 新手最常見的第一坑。很多人不是沒裝成功,而是安裝完之后,當(dāng)前終端還沒有重新加載 shell 環(huán)境。Hermes 官方 Quickstart 給出的安裝方式是通過一鍵腳本完成,安裝結(jié)束后通常需要重新加載 shell 配置,比如重新打開終端,或者手動執(zhí)行 source ~/.bashrc、source ~/.zshrc 之類的命令,讓全局 hermes 命令生效。
所以,如果你遇到“command not found”,不要第一時間懷疑安裝失敗,先做三件事:第一,關(guān)閉當(dāng)前終端重新打開;第二,重新加載 shell 配置;第三,再輸入 hermes 試一次。很多問題到這一步其實(shí)就解決了。比起反復(fù)重裝,這種排查方式更高效。
二、第一次啟動到底該輸入什么命令?為什么很多教程寫得不一樣?
這是第二個高頻坑。按照 Hermes Agent 官方當(dāng)前說明,最基礎(chǔ)的終端入口就是直接輸入 hermes。如果你還沒配置模型,可以先運(yùn)行 hermes model;如果你想通過完整向?qū)б淮涡园涯P、工具等都配好,可以運(yùn)行 hermes setup。官方 GitHub 主頁已經(jīng)把這些命令列得很清楚:hermes 用來開始對話,hermes model 選擇模型提供方,hermes gateway 負(fù)責(zé)消息網(wǎng)關(guān),hermes update 用來更新。
也就是說,如果你看到某些舊教程寫的是 hermes start,最好先以官方當(dāng)前文檔為準(zhǔn)。對新手來說,最不容易出錯的順序就是:先 hermes model,再 hermes。這條路徑最短,也最穩(wěn)定。
三、安裝時提示 curl 不存在怎么辦?
這個問題本質(zhì)上和 Hermes 沒關(guān)系,而是你的系統(tǒng)本身沒有安裝 curl。因?yàn)?Hermes 官方一鍵安裝腳本就是通過 curl 拉取并執(zhí)行的,如果連 curl 都沒有,安裝當(dāng)然跑不起來。遇到這種情況,不用慌,先給系統(tǒng)裝好 curl,再重新執(zhí)行安裝命令即可。Hermes 官方 Quickstart 當(dāng)前使用的標(biāo)準(zhǔn)安裝命令,就是通過 curl -fsSL ... | bash 的形式完成。
對新手來說,這里最容易犯的錯誤不是不會裝 curl,而是誤以為“腳本壞了”或者“官方源掛了”。其實(shí)多數(shù)情況下只是本地環(huán)境還沒準(zhǔn)備好。你只要先把 curl 這個前置工具補(bǔ)齊,后面安裝流程就能繼續(xù)推進(jìn)。
四、模型 API 為什么總是連接失敗?
模型連接失敗,通常集中在四類原因上。第一類是 API Key 輸錯了字符;第二類是網(wǎng)絡(luò)無法訪問對應(yīng)提供方接口;第三類是你選錯了提供方或 endpoint;第四類是賬號沒有額度、權(quán)限不足,或者調(diào)用方式和 Key 類型不匹配。Hermes 官方當(dāng)前支持多個模型提供方,包括 OpenAI、Anthropic、OpenRouter、MiniMax 等,并建議通過 hermes model 進(jìn)行交互式配置。
如果你用的是 MiniMax,這里還有一個特別容易踩的坑:Token Plan API Key 和按量計(jì)費(fèi) API Key 不是同一種東西。MiniMax 官方文檔明確說明,Token Plan Key 需要先訂閱 Token Plan,再單獨(dú)創(chuàng)建,并且它和普通按量計(jì)費(fèi) Key 不互通。很多人就是因?yàn)槟缅e了 Key,才會出現(xiàn)“明明填了也連不上”的情況。
所以,更實(shí)用的排查順序是:先檢查 Key,再檢查網(wǎng)絡(luò),再檢查 provider 和 endpoint,最后再確認(rèn)是否有可用額度。不要一上來就懷疑 Hermes 自己有 bug,因?yàn)榇蠖鄶?shù)連接失敗問題都出在配置層,而不是程序本體。
五、為什么我裝好了 Hermes,卻找不到網(wǎng)頁界面?
這也是一個非常典型的誤區(qū)。很多新手會默認(rèn)以為,安裝完成后 Hermes 會自動給你一個固定的網(wǎng)頁地址,或者默認(rèn)就是某個端口。其實(shí)按照官方當(dāng)前命令體系,Hermes 的本地網(wǎng)頁管理面板需要通過 hermes dashboard 啟動。官方把 Dashboard 定位為管理配置、API Keys、會話、技能和網(wǎng)關(guān)的本地網(wǎng)頁入口,而不是“安裝完自動彈出來的頁面”。
也就是說,如果你安裝完后直接在瀏覽器里亂猜地址,或者死盯著某個舊教程里的固定端口,很容易白折騰。更穩(wěn)妥的做法是:先在終端運(yùn)行 hermes dashboard,再按照實(shí)際輸出的地址打開。這樣最不容易踩坑。
六、Dashboard、終端聊天、消息網(wǎng)關(guān),到底是什么關(guān)系?
很多新手用著用著就亂了,根本原因是沒分清這三個入口。其實(shí)可以這樣理解:終端聊天就是直接運(yùn)行 hermes,適合本機(jī)直接對話;Dashboard 是本地網(wǎng)頁面板,用來更直觀地管理配置和會話;消息網(wǎng)關(guān) 則是把 Hermes 接到微信、Slack、Telegram、WeCom 等平臺上。官方 GitHub 的 Quick Reference 已經(jīng)明確把 CLI 和 Messaging 分開說明了。
只要你記住一句話就夠了:本機(jī)聊天用 hermes,網(wǎng)頁管理用 hermes dashboard,接消息平臺用 hermes gateway setup + hermes gateway start。 這三個入口不是互相替代,而是分工不同。搞清這一點(diǎn),很多“為什么我這里沒反應(yīng)”的問題自然就少了一半。
七、微信接入為什么配置好了還是不回復(fù)?
這個問題往往不是“微信壞了”,而是你根本沒有把消息網(wǎng)關(guān)完整跑起來。按照官方 Weixin 文檔,最簡單的接入方式是運(yùn)行 hermes gateway setup,然后在向?qū)е羞x擇 Weixin。系統(tǒng)會向 iLink Bot API 請求二維碼,在終端中顯示二維碼或提供 URL,等待你用微信移動端掃碼,并在手機(jī)上確認(rèn)登錄,最后把賬號憑據(jù)自動保存到本地目錄。
所以,如果你掃碼之后微信還是不回復(fù),優(yōu)先檢查三件事:第一,hermes gateway setup 是否真的完成;第二,掃碼后有沒有在手機(jī)上確認(rèn)登錄;第三,網(wǎng)關(guān)有沒有啟動,而不是只完成了配置。很多人只做了“掃碼登錄”,卻忘了真正運(yùn)行網(wǎng)關(guān),自然就收不到回復(fù)。
另外,遇到異常時,最有效的辦法不是來回點(diǎn)網(wǎng)頁按鈕,而是重新按官方向?qū)芤槐榕渲昧鞒,并查看終端輸出有沒有明顯報錯。對微信這類渠道來說,終端日志往往比“感覺上已經(jīng)成功了”更可靠。
八、微信接入是不是絕對安全、絕對不會出問題?
不建議這么理解。官方文檔能確認(rèn)的是:Hermes 已支持 Weixin(微信)接入,并提供了明確的二維碼登錄和憑據(jù)保存流程;但官方并沒有給出“絕對無風(fēng)險”這類承諾。更穩(wěn)妥的說法應(yīng)該是:Hermes 已支持微信接入,你應(yīng)按官方向?qū)渲,并結(jié)合自己的賬號場景評估平臺規(guī)則與運(yùn)營風(fēng)險。
這類問題上,新手最容易踩的坑就是太相信某些過度營銷的說法,結(jié)果一出問題就不知道該怪誰。真正穩(wěn)妥的思路是:官方支持不等于零風(fēng)險,能接入不等于任何用法都合規(guī)。把預(yù)期放平,才是少踩坑的關(guān)鍵。
九、企業(yè)微信、微信、Webhook 為什么看起來都能接,區(qū)別在哪?
區(qū)別其實(shí)很大。企業(yè)微信 WeCom 走的是 AI Bot WebSocket 網(wǎng)關(guān),官方文檔明確說明它不需要公網(wǎng) endpoint 或 webhook;Weixin(微信)則是通過掃碼登錄方式接入;Webhook 則更像給外部系統(tǒng)發(fā)消息或收消息的標(biāo)準(zhǔn)接口,官方默認(rèn)示例端口是 8644,并支持通過 hermes gateway setup 或環(huán)境變量啟用。
新手在這里最容易翻車的點(diǎn),就是把三者混成一個東西。其實(shí)你只要記住:日常個人微信更關(guān)注掃碼登錄,企業(yè)微信更偏組織化配置,Webhook 更偏系統(tǒng)集成。別一邊看微信教程,一邊拿企業(yè)微信配置去套,或者拿 Webhook 端口去猜 Dashboard 地址。路徑一混,問題就會越來越多。
十、想 7×24 小時運(yùn)行,直接扔到云服務(wù)器上就行嗎?
方向是對的。Hermes 官方 GitHub 明確提到,它可以運(yùn)行在低配 VPS、GPU 集群,甚至更輕量的基礎(chǔ)設(shè)施上,不一定非要綁在本地電腦。對想長期在線的人來說,把 Hermes 部署到云服務(wù)器確實(shí)是很合理的做法。
但這里也有兩個常見坑。第一個坑是:很多人只會本地跑 hermes,卻沒有想清楚云端真正要長期跑的是終端聊天、Dashboard,還是消息網(wǎng)關(guān)。第二個坑是:很多人上來就說“放開 8080 端口”,但 Hermes 官方文檔并沒有說所有服務(wù)都固定跑在 8080。比如 Webhooks 的默認(rèn)示例端口就是 8644,而 Dashboard 則應(yīng)以實(shí)際啟動輸出為準(zhǔn)。也就是說,不是所有 Hermes 服務(wù)都共用一個固定端口。
所以,想實(shí)現(xiàn) 7×24 小時運(yùn)行,正確思路不是“先開端口”,而是先確認(rèn)你到底要長期在線的是什么服務(wù),再按那個服務(wù)實(shí)際監(jiān)聽的端口去放行。這樣部署才不會越配越亂。
十一、配置文件到底該改哪?為什么我改了沒生效?
這也是很多人后期會遇到的問題。Hermes 官方配置文檔明確說明,hermes config set 會自動把值寫到正確的位置:API Keys 這類敏感信息會保存到 .env,而模型、工具、內(nèi)存限制等非敏感設(shè)置通常寫到 config.yaml。如果你自己手動改錯了文件,或者以為所有內(nèi)容都該寫進(jìn)同一個地方,就很容易出現(xiàn)“明明改了但沒生效”的情況。
對新手來說,最省事的建議就是:能用 hermes config set 的時候,盡量別手動亂改。因?yàn)楣俜揭呀?jīng)幫你處理好了配置路由邏輯,你直接走命令式修改,出錯概率會更低。
十二、更新后為什么有些功能還是不對,或者新命令不能用?
出現(xiàn)這種情況,通常有兩種可能。第一種是你雖然執(zhí)行了更新,但當(dāng)前 shell、服務(wù)或網(wǎng)關(guān)還沒重新加載;第二種是更新后新增了一些配置項(xiàng),而你本地配置還沒補(bǔ)齊。官方配置文檔里提供了 hermes config check 和 hermes config migrate 這類命令,就是為了解決更新后缺少配置的問題。
也就是說,更新完不只是“命令跑一下就結(jié)束”。如果你發(fā)現(xiàn)某個新功能還是異常,除了重啟相關(guān)服務(wù),還要檢查當(dāng)前配置是不是已經(jīng)遷移到新版要求。很多“更新后還是不行”的問題,本質(zhì)上都是配置沒跟上。
總結(jié):避開 90% 的坑,記住這 5 條就夠了
第一,不要把舊教程里的命令和新版官方文檔混著用,當(dāng)前最核心的入口是 hermes、hermes model、hermes dashboard、hermes gateway setup。第二,安裝完如果命令找不到,先重載 shell,不要急著重裝。第三,模型連不上,先查 Key、網(wǎng)絡(luò)、provider 和額度。第四,微信不回復(fù),先看網(wǎng)關(guān)是否真的配置完成并啟動。第五,云端部署不要亂猜端口,先確認(rèn)你跑的是哪個服務(wù)。
只要把這幾條理順,Hermes Agent 的上手難度其實(shí)并不高。真正讓新手頻繁踩坑的,不是 Hermes 本身太復(fù)雜,而是入口混亂、概念混淆、舊教程和新版本命令混在一起。把這些搞清楚,你就已經(jīng)避開 90% 的坑了。
產(chǎn)品與服務(wù)
香港服務(wù)器 香港高防服務(wù)器 美國服務(wù)器 韓國服務(wù)器 新加坡服務(wù)器 日本服務(wù)器 臺灣服務(wù)器云服務(wù)器
香港云主機(jī) 美國云主機(jī) 韓國云主機(jī) 新加坡云主機(jī) 臺灣云主機(jī) 日本云主機(jī) 德國云主機(jī) 全球云主機(jī)高防專線
海外高防IP 海外無限防御 SSL證書 高防CDN套餐 全球節(jié)點(diǎn)定制 全球?qū)>GPLC關(guān)于我們
關(guān)于天下數(shù)據(jù) 數(shù)據(jù)招商加盟 天下數(shù)據(jù)合作伙伴 天下數(shù)據(jù)團(tuán)隊(duì)建設(shè) 加入天下數(shù)據(jù) 媒體報道 榮譽(yù)資質(zhì) 付款方式關(guān)注我們
微信公眾賬號
新浪微博
天下數(shù)據(jù)手機(jī)站 關(guān)于天下數(shù)據(jù) 聯(lián)系我們 誠聘英才 付款方式 幫助中心 網(wǎng)站備案 解決方案 域名注冊 網(wǎng)站地圖
天下數(shù)據(jù)18年專注海外香港服務(wù)器、美國服務(wù)器、海外云主機(jī)、海外vps主機(jī)租用托管以及服務(wù)器解決方案-做天下最好的IDC服務(wù)商
《中華人民共和國增值電信業(yè)務(wù)經(jīng)營許可證》 ISP證:粵ICP備07026347號
朗信天下發(fā)展有限公司(控股)深圳市朗玥科技有限公司(運(yùn)營)聯(lián)合版權(quán)
深圳總部:中國.深圳市南山區(qū)深圳國際創(chuàng)新谷6棟B座10層 香港總部:香港上環(huán)蘇杭街49-51號建安商業(yè)大廈7樓
7×24小時服務(wù)熱線:4006388808香港服務(wù)電話:+852 67031102
本網(wǎng)站的域名注冊業(yè)務(wù)代理北京新網(wǎng)數(shù)碼信息技術(shù)有限公司的產(chǎn)品